What Line Shopping Actually Means
It’s simple: you compare the spread, money line, and total from multiple sportsbooks, then pounce on the most favorable number. No magic, just arithmetic and a dash of market savvy.
The Hidden Cost of Sticking to One Book
One bookmaker might offer a -5.5 spread on the Lakers, while another lists -4.5. That half-point difference can be the difference between a win and a washout, especially when the game is a nail-biter.

Timing Is Everything
Lines shift like tectonic plates. Early in the week, you’ll find the widest gaps. Mid-game, the market tightens. Here is the deal: lock in the best line before the public rushes in and the odds compress.
Tools and Tactics
Use a spreadsheet, set alerts, and watch injury reports. A star player’s ankle tweak can swing the spread by a full point. And here is why: sportsbooks overreact to rumors, creating exploitable inefficiencies.
Bankroll Management Meets Line Shopping
Never wager more than 2% of your bankroll on a single line, even if it looks like a bargain. Discipline trumps optimism every single time. The moment you chase a “sure thing,” you lose the edge.
